Web1 Sections 4.1 & 4.2: Using the Derivative to Analyze Functions • f ’(x) indicates if the function is: Increasing or Decreasing on certain intervals. Critical Point c is where f ’(c) = 0 (tangent line is horizontal), or f ’(c) = undefined (tangent line is vertical) • f ’’(x) indicates if the function is concave up or down on certain intervals.

WebJun 2, 2024 · Let’s say f (x) is a function continuous on [a, b] and differentiable in the interval (a, b). If f' (c) > 0 for all c in (a, b), then f (x) is said to be increasing in the interval. If f' (c) < 0 for all c in (a, b), then f (x) is said to be decreasing in the interval.
